If you’re looking to add a splash of holiday cheer with a fun twist, the Grinch Hot Chocolate Recipe is your new best friend. This delightfully creamy, vibrantly green treat captures the whimsical spirit of the Grinch while delivering a rich and luscious hot chocolate experience that’s perfect for cozy winter nights or festive gatherings. With its smooth white chocolate base and a magical pop of green, it’s a showstopper that tastes as good as it looks.

Ingredients You’ll Need
Gathering the right ingredients for this Grinch Hot Chocolate Recipe is simple and satisfying. Each component plays a crucial role, from the luxurious creaminess to the cheeky green hue that brings the character to life.
- 4 cups heavy cream: Adds rich, velvety texture that makes every sip indulgent.
- 4 cups whole milk: Balances the creaminess and lightens the drink to perfect sipping consistency.
- 16 ounces white chocolate chips: The sweet base flavor, melting into a smooth, creamy mix.
- 14 ounces sweetened condensed milk: Sweetens the drink naturally while contributing thickness.
- 1 Tablespoon vanilla extract: Enhances all the flavors with a warm, inviting undertone.
- Green food coloring: The essential touch to transform your hot chocolate into the Grinch’s signature color.
- Yellow food coloring: Gives subtle depth to the green for just the right hue.
How to Make Grinch Hot Chocolate Recipe
Step 1: Combine Ingredients
Begin by placing the heavy cream, whole milk, white chocolate chips, sweetened condensed milk, and vanilla extract into your slow cooker. Stir gently but thoroughly to distribute everything evenly. This first step is crucial because you want those chocolate chips to be fully submerged so they melt smoothly and integrate into the creamy mix.
Step 2: Slow Cook Until Smooth
Next, cover the slow cooker and set it to low heat. Let it work its magic for about 2 to 3 hours. Be sure to stir every 20 minutes or so—this little ritual prevents the chocolate from sticking or burning along the edges and helps create an unbelievably smooth consistency. Keep going until all the white chocolate chips have melted into a luscious liquid and the mixture is perfectly blended.
Step 3: Create the Grinch Color
Once your hot chocolate base is nice and smooth, it’s time for the fun part: adding color. Start by adding green food coloring in small amounts, stirring well after each addition. You’ll want to reach a vibrant Grinch green, so tweak that color by mixing in a little yellow food coloring until you get just the right shade. This step transforms your creamy white chocolate into a visually dazzling holiday treat.
Step 4: Serve and Garnish
Finally, ladle the finished Grinch Hot Chocolate Recipe into your favorite mugs, ready to impress. Don’t hold back on the garnishes—think fluffy whipped cream, a handful of marshmallows, colorful sprinkles, or even crushed candy canes for a festive peppermint kick. If you want to play up the Grinch theme, pop a tiny red heart-shaped candy on top to symbolize his famously growing heart!
How to Serve Grinch Hot Chocolate Recipe

Garnishes
Garnishes turn this drink from simply delicious to absolutely delightful. Whipped cream adds airy sweetness and pairs beautifully with marshmallows for texture contrast. Sprinkles or crushed candy canes bring a festive crunch and pop of color, tying in that holiday spirit perfectly.
Side Dishes
The Grinch Hot Chocolate Recipe pairs wonderfully with cozy treats like sugar cookies, gingerbread men, or buttery shortbread. The buttery sweetness and spice of these cookies elevate the drink’s creamy richness and create a memorable holiday snack experience.
Creative Ways to Present
For a real showstopper, serve your Grinch hot chocolate in clear glass mugs so everyone can admire that bright green glow. You might also rim the mug edges with green sanding sugar or drizzle white chocolate on top of the whipped cream for extra flair. Add a fun straw or a cinnamon stick for a bit of rustic charm and extra aroma.
Make Ahead and Storage
Storing Leftovers
If you find yourself with extra Grinch Hot Chocolate Recipe (and who wouldn’t?), simply pour the leftovers into an airtight container and refrigerate. It will keep well for up to 3 days, making it easy to warm up another day without any fuss.
Freezing
While you can freeze the hot chocolate base, be mindful that texture can change slightly upon thawing. If you plan to freeze it, do so in a freezer-safe container and thaw it overnight in the refrigerator for best results. Stir well before reheating to restore silky smoothness.
Reheating
Reheat your chilled or thawed Grinch Hot Chocolate Recipe gently on the stove over low heat, stirring occasionally. Avoid high heat to prevent scorching that creamy white chocolate. Microwave works too—heat in short bursts and stir between intervals to keep it perfectly smooth.
FAQs
Can I make the Grinch Hot Chocolate Recipe without a slow cooker?
Absolutely! You can carefully melt and combine the ingredients in a double boiler on the stove, stirring continuously to prevent burning. Just keep the heat low and be patient for that silky smooth finish.
What if I want a less sweet version of this hot chocolate?
Since this recipe uses both white chocolate and sweetened condensed milk, it’s naturally sweet. To reduce sweetness, consider using unsweetened white chocolate or cutting back slightly on the condensed milk, but keep in mind this will affect texture and flavor depth.
Can I make this recipe vegan or dairy-free?
For a vegan twist, substitute the heavy cream and whole milk with coconut milk or a plant-based cream alternative. Use dairy-free white chocolate and a vegan sweetened condensed milk alternative to keep that creamy texture without dairy.
How do I get the perfect Grinch green color?
Start with green food coloring and add yellow in tiny increments to soften the shade. It’s best to add color little by little until you get that bright, playful Grinch green. Remember, the white base really makes these colors pop beautifully.
Can I add any extra flavors to the Grinch Hot Chocolate Recipe?
Definitely! Peppermint extract, a pinch of cinnamon, or even a splash of orange zest can add a festive twist. Just add a small amount so the white chocolate flavor stays front and center.
Final Thoughts
There’s just something so joyful about the Grinch Hot Chocolate Recipe—a perfect blend of whimsy, warmth, and creamy indulgence that lights up any holiday moment. Whether you’re sharing it with friends or cuddling up solo with a good book, this festive green marvel is sure to become a beloved tradition. I can’t wait for you to try it and see just how magical a simple cup of hot chocolate can be!
Print
Grinch Hot Chocolate Recipe
- Prep Time: 10 minutes
- Cook Time: 2 hours 50 minutes
- Total Time: 3 hours
- Yield: 12 servings
- Category: Beverage
- Method: Slow Cooking
- Cuisine: American
Description
This festive Grinch Hot Chocolate is a rich and creamy drink perfect for holiday celebrations. Made with a creamy blend of heavy cream, whole milk, white chocolate chips, and sweetened condensed milk, it’s slow-cooked to perfection and tinted with green and yellow food coloring to mimic the iconic Grinch shade. Ideal for sharing, it serves 12 and can be garnished with whipped cream, marshmallows, or festive sprinkles to add a playful holiday touch.
Ingredients
Hot Chocolate Base
- 4 cups heavy cream
- 4 cups whole milk
- 16 ounces white chocolate chips
- 14 ounces sweetened condensed milk
- 1 tablespoon vanilla extract
Coloring
- Green food coloring (as needed)
- Yellow food coloring (as needed)
Optional Garnishes
- Whipped cream
- Marshmallows
- Festive sprinkles
- Crushed candy canes
- Red heart-shaped candy or garnish
Instructions
- Combine Ingredients: Add the heavy cream, whole milk, white chocolate chips, sweetened condensed milk, and vanilla extract into a slow cooker. Gently stir to combine, ensuring the chocolate chips are submerged to promote even melting.
- Slow Cook Until Smooth: Cover the slow cooker and set it to low heat. Cook for 2 to 3 hours, stirring approximately every 20 minutes to prevent burning and encourage even melting. Continue until the chocolate is fully melted and the mixture is smooth and fully combined.
- Create the Grinch Color: Once the hot chocolate base is smooth and heated through, add green food coloring gradually. Then add small amounts of yellow food coloring to achieve the classic Grinch-green color. Stir thoroughly after each addition until the desired shade is reached.
- Serve and Garnish: Ladle the hot chocolate into mugs and top with your choice of whipped cream, marshmallows, festive sprinkles, or crushed candy canes. For an extra Grinch-themed touch, add a small red heart-shaped candy or garnish to symbolize the Grinch’s growing heart.
Notes
- Stirring frequently during slow cooking helps prevent the chocolate from burning on the sides of the slow cooker.
- Adjust the amount of green and yellow food coloring slowly to control the intensity of the color.
- Serve immediately after adding garnishes for the best texture and appearance.
- For a peppermint twist, crushed candy canes work beautifully as a garnish.

